Output 29f069a150b01ba4eae777a78624bc7468615a63fb5456cb3b0f0d2488d8da8b: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d50bbdb8633b1827009efac9b76186c4e3c51b4 OP_EQUAL
address
3ACRUsJJJ53S18LUcRvnW22azrSn6JsW1c
transaction
29f069a150b01ba4eae777a78624bc7468615a63fb5456cb3b0f0d2488d8da8b